Breathe humid air. Use a vaporizer or humidifier to make the air in your home more humid. If you don't have these things, take a hot shower or boil water on the stove. If you take a hot shower, close the bathroom door to trap the steam inside. This can help you breathe better because it helps loosen congestion. 3.

WebIf you have heartburn, you feel a burning sensation in your chest, usually after eating a meal. Right? Not necessarily. What you may not realize: Heartburn can occur without causing typical symptoms. With a “silent” form of heartburn known as laryngopharyngeal reflux (LPR), a chronic cough, hoarseness, frequent throat-clearing, difficulty swallowing … WebA tickling sensation in the throat can make you have a dry cough.
